CAREER OVERVIEW | Career Statistics
Wrapped up his two-year UTA career with 900 points as part of 1,742 total points in his four-year career, including two seasons at Tyler Junior College … 601 career assists … 300 career rebounds … 173 career steals … 89 games of double-figure points … 22 contests of 20 or more points.

AS A SENIOR (2019-20) | 12.3 PPG, 2.2 RPG, 3.7 APG | Game-By-Game Stats
Tied for the team lead in assists and ranked 2nd on the club in points … team-high 81.8 percent (90-110) from the free-throw line, which ranked 5th in the Sun Belt … tied for 5th in the league in assists and tied for 4th in assist-to-turnover ratio (1.7) … recorded a double-double with 15 points and a career-best 12 assists against Arkansas Tech (Nov. 24) … those 12 assists were the 2nd-most by a Sun Belt player all season and the most by a UTA player in nearly two years … he was one of only five players in the league to have a points-assists double-double during the season … season-best 28 points at Georgia Southern (Dec. 21) … made 12 field goals in that contest, tied for the 3rd-most makes by any Sun Belt player all year … poured in a then-season-high 27 points on a career-high-tying five 3-pointers at Houston (Dec. 11) ... nine assists at Arkansas State (Jan. 2) … eight helpers at home against Louisiana (Jan. 30) ... game-high 21 points off the bench at home against Little Rock (Feb. 15) … reached double-figure points 18 times and had 17 games with at least one steal … appeared in all 32 games, making 24 starts.
AS A JUNIOR (2018-19) | 15.4 PPG, 2.6 RPG, 3.6 APG | Game-By-Game Stats
Led the team in scoring, assists, steals (1.2 per game) and minutes played (29.8 per game) … made four shots which forced overtime or double overtime, and converted the go-ahead/eventual game-winning free throws twice ... reached 1,000 career points at #8 Gonzaga (Dec. 18) ... Sun Belt Co-Player of the Week (Feb. 4) after scoring a then-career-high 30 points at Texas State (Feb. 2) ... ranked 8th in the Sun Belt in assists, 7th in assist-to-turnover ratio (1.7) and 5th in free-throw percentage (.805) ... eclipsed the 20-point mark eight times during the year … hit the game-tying layup with 3 seconds remaining to force overtime at Cal Poly (Dec. 21) and then made the game-winning/go-ahead free throws in overtime with 40 seconds left to go up 71-70 (win, 75-70) ... hit a jumper to force overtime with 14 seconds remaining in regulation at Texas State, forced double overtime with 16 seconds left in OT and made the go-ahead free throws with the game tied in double overtime ... forced double overtime versus ULM (Feb. 23) on a 3-pointer in the closing seconds … 507 points rank tied as the 17th-most in single-season program history … one of only three players to appear in all 33 games, and made a team-high 32 starts.
AS A SOPHOMORE AT TYLER JUNIOR COLLEGE (2017-18) | Game-By-Game Stats
Averaged 15.5 points, 2.6 rebounds and 5.5 assists per game … scored 20 or more points nine times and shot .456 from the field … scored a career-high 27 points twice, against Cedar Valley College and Panola College … named Region XIV Tournament Most Valuable Player and first team all-Region XIV … helped lead his team to a regional title and advanced to the national championships.
AS A FRESHMAN AT TYLER JUNIOR COLLEGE (2016-17) | Game-By-Game Stats
Started all 29 of his appearances … averaged 11.4 points, 6.3 assists per game and shot .381 from behind the 3-point arc … scored 24 points in his debut, a 101-86 win over Brookhaven College … scored in double figures in all but nine games.
HIGH SCHOOL
A 2016 graduate of Howe High School … helped lead team to a 41-12 record in his final two seasons, averaging 20.9 points … led his team to the 2016 Class 2A state finals at Bankers Life Fieldhouse … averaged 22.3 points as a senior … received the Arthur L. Trester Mental Attitude Award, award, presented by the Indiana High School Athletic Association since 1917, which goes to the outstanding senior participant in each classification of the boys’ basketball state finals … named to the all-state team by the Indiana Basketball Coaches Association … scored 39 points against Lawrence Central as a senior and was named Prep Hoops Player of the Week … participated in cross country and golf.
